Pontville itself is steeped in history, celebrated for its Georgian cottages and charming village atmosphere. Perched on a hill overlooking the Jordan River, the town offers an idyllic rural lifestyle only thirty minutes from Hobart’s CBD and just five minutes from Brighton’s shopping precinct, amenities and essential services.
